Costablanca Tourism Assured 20 November 2006
At a trade fair, the head of Alicante Tourist Board has put in place agreement to ensure the Costablanca remains a major tourist destination.
The World Travel Market fair is being held in London. Attending was Sebastian Fernandez, head of the Alicante Tourist Board. There has been concern for some time that the Costablanca would see fewer and fewer tourists, losing out to new and cheaper destinations such as Croatia. Indeed, local businesses are having one of their worst trading years for some time.
During the fair, Snr Fernandez met withe the head of TUI, Corgi Miguel. TUI is one of the largest tour operators in the world and own the Thomson brand.
Between them , they agreed a new and extensive promotion campaign for next year using multiple marketing channels. This would include internet, direct mailing, and using Thomson TV.
One of they keys to the campaign has been the expansion of Alicante's El Altet airport which can cope with more and more flights. Nearly all of the budget airlines in Europe use the airport, with the exception of Ryanair, who use Murcia. |
